The only conclusion I can come to is that good UK grown is in many cases better than or on a par with Dutch, although if you hunt it out, the freshness of the Dutch is impressive. A lot of the Cali is dry and pretty old. Shame it’s sealed in a jar.
It’s much like buying a top-flight US IPA, like Treehouse, or Monkish, and getting it shipped to the UK. 60 days after it’s been canned, the terpines in the hops start to fade. Cannabis and hops are closely related. Same thing happens with both plants.
That’s why Rosin is exciting to me. Literally trapping those terps. But even then, shipping jars from the States. You are going to lose freshness. Not in the same way. Hash matures. Changes over time.
Flower just dies. Becomes cardboard.
If you are getting a 6 month old Wizard Trees jar. You are not getting it at it’s best. But you pay more in Dam for it than a really great Dutch, which was harvested 30 days ago.
